On 01/17/20 14:05, Leif Lindholm wrote: > On Fri, Jan 17, 2020 at 09:30:49 +0100, Laszlo Ersek wrote: >> On 01/17/20 01:56, Gao, Liming wrote: >>> Leif: >>> .act is same to .aslc. There are no cases in open source. >> >> How about this then: >> >> *.[Aa][Cc][Tt] diff=cpp >> *.[Aa][Ss][Ll][Cc] diff=cpp >> *.[CcHh] diff=cpp >> *.[Cc][Cc] diff=cpp >> *.[Cc][Pp][Pp] diff=cpp > > To be honest, I would rather just see them all listed explicitly. > The above actually adds capitalisation-combos not currently listed in > build_rules.template (like .CpP).
I agree .CpP is non-intuitive, but you previously quoted .Cpp from "BaseTools/Conf/build_rule.template", which is just as non-intuitive to me. Who'd *capitalize* a file suffix? (I'd understand *all*-caps.) So anyway: you suggest to copy the file suffix list verbatim from the [C-Code-File] and [Acpi-Table-Code-File] sections in "BaseTools/Conf/build_rule.template". Plus, on top of those, *.h and *.H. Correct? Thanks, Laszlo > Given how abolutely trivial the fixup for anyone affected would be, I > think we should also start considering deprecating (with warning) and > finally retiring file endings not available in any public trees. > Clearly, that isn't something that needs fixing for this set :) > > Best Regards, > > Leif > -=-=-=-=-=-=-=-=-=-=-=- Groups.io Links: You receive all messages sent to this group. View/Reply Online (#53369): https://edk2.groups.io/g/devel/message/53369 Mute This Topic: https://groups.io/mt/69751918/21656 Group Owner: devel+ow...@edk2.groups.io Unsubscribe: https://edk2.groups.io/g/devel/unsub [arch...@mail-archive.com] -=-=-=-=-=-=-=-=-=-=-=-